
Important: Race weekend venue and schedule change!
RACING: SATURDAY, APRIL 11
Aloha at 29 Pines
The forecast for our upcoming race at the Sacket Ranch in Troy has forced us to shift venues to still give our athletes and families as much opportunity to race as possible. As an alternative, we’re pivoting to 29 Pines in Henderson, Texas. Tall pines, rolling East Texas terrain, and a great community atmosphere make this a race weekend you won’t want to miss.
⚠️ Important heads up: ALL racing will take place on SATURDAY. Pay close attention to the updated schedule.

Venue Reminders
Venue Fees – CASH ONLY – $10 per person. Children under 6 are free. The landowners of the Sacket Ranch had originally planned to donate ALL gate fees to Walker and Colton — two members of our Heart of Texas NICA team who could use our love right now — the owners of 29 Pines have graciously agreed to do the same! Our cycling community is AMAZING! Please donate more at the gate if you’re able.
Waiver – Anyone attending the race — students, coaches, and family — must complete the digital waiver. It covers all venues for the 2026 season.
Event Guide – Your go-to source for gate hours, venue map, schedules, pre-ride times, race times, volunteer opportunities, and more!
Camping – Tent camping, RVs, and camper vans are welcome, but there are no hookups available. Generators must be off by 10 p.m. unless you’re in the generator zone. Note: There is NO potable water on-site — please pack plenty! No showers available.

Pets – Must be on a leash at all times. Please clean up after them!
Fires – No current burn ban! Fires are allowed in contained/solo stoves.
No Drones – Leave them at home.
